What's The Definition Of Divagation?
[n] a turning aside (of your course or attention or concern); "a diversion from the main highway"; "a digression into irrelevant details"; "a deflection from his goal"
[n] a message that departs from the main subject Synonyms | Synonyms for Divagation: aside | deflection | deflexion | deviation | digression | digression | diversion | excursus | parenthesis Related Terms | Find terms related to Divagation: See Also | content | message | red herring | subject matter | substance | turn | turning Divagation In Webster's Dictionary \Di`va*ga"tion\, n. [L. divagari to wander about; di-
= dis- + vagari to stroll about: cf. F. divagation. See
{Vagary}.]
A wandering about or going astray; digression.
Let us be set down at Queen's Crawley without further
divagation. --Thackeray.
